A 39-aa standard natural multi-activity (Antibacterial, Anticancer, and Toxicity) peptide sequence curated from AntiBP3 and Peptipedia, with an available 3D structural model.
Sequence
GLPLLISWIKRKRQQAGPGSKKPVPIIYCNRRTGKCQRM
